According to CBS News, Democratic Senator John Fetterman of Pennsylvania will meet with President-elect Donald Trump.

CBS News reporter Christopher Cruise says that Fetterman will travel to Trump’s Mar-a-Lago home in Florida.

It will be the first publicly known meeting between the soon-to-be president and a Democratic Senator since Election Day.

Senator Fetterman released the following statement:

I’m not just a Senator for Democrats—I’m a Senator for all Pennsylvanians.  It’s my job to find common ground and deliver results for everybody. And because nobody is my gatekeeper, I will meet with anyone to secure some wins, including President Trump.

Fetterman also reposted a photo of himself and his wife Gisele after sitting down and meeting with his soon-to-be Senate partner, Republican Dave McCormick and his wife Dina.

Fetterman expressed PA is better when it’s Senators work together.
